BOMBAY HIGH COURT

Year of decision: 2008
Details

Limitation Act, 1963, Article 54 -- Specific performance - Cause of action arose when the defendants refused to comply the notice for execution of sale deed - Suit filed within three years thereof - Held, suit is not time barred...........

KARNATAKA HIGH COURT

Year of decision: 2008
Details

Civil Procedure Code, 1908, Order 21, Rule 37, 38, 39, 40 -- Execution - Arrest warrant - For issuance of arrest warrant Court has to adopt the procedure prescribed U.O.21.Rr.37 to 40 CPC - There must be material to prove that J.D. is avoiding the payment despite the fact that he has sufficient means to pay and then Court has to pass appropriate order issuing the warrant..........

SUPREME COURT OF INDIA

Year of decision: 2008
Details

Civil Procedure Code, 1908, Section 54, Order 20, Rule 18, Limitation Act, 1963, Article 136, 137 -- Application to send decree and papers to Collector to carry out partition - Not an application for execution - Since it is not an application for execution as such Articles 136 & 137 of Limitation Act are not applicable...........

SUPREME COURT OF INDIA

Year of decision: 2008
Details

Civil Procedure Code, 1908, Section 54 -- Provision of S.54 CPC provides for a ministerial functions of a Court - It cannot be termed to be an execution proceeding...........

ALLAHABAD HIGH COURT

Year of decision: 2008
Details

Criminal Procedure Code, 1973, Section 125 -- Maintenance - Exparte decree of restitution of conjugal rights against wife - Intimation of decree never given to wife - Decree not put to execution - Held, wife does not become disentitled to get maintenance allowance from her husband due to non compliance of exparte decree for restitution of conjugal rights...........

DELHI HIGH COURT

Year of decision: 2008
Details

Will -- Execution - Proof - Registration of Will though not a conclusive proof, does lend some support to the authenticity of the Will even though to a limited extent...........

SUPREME COURT OF INDIA

Year of decision: 2008
Details

Registration Act, 1908, Section 17 -- Presumption of execution - There is a presumption that registered document is validly executed - A registered document therefore prima facie would be valid in law - Onus of proof would be on a person who leads evidence to rebut this presumption...........
